CrossFit techniques are some of the most intense workouts available in the gym. Your daily workout (WOD) consists of a fast-paced regimen that often only takes about 15-20 minutes to execute. Because of the raw intensity – as well as the need to push yourself – after a couple of weeks, you will find yourself energized after completing these exercises. Multidimensional, engaging exercises. If you find yourself bored with your current workout routine, CrossFit may be right for you. The exercises involved in a CrossFit routine are designed to make you move around and push your body to its limits. You can expect to be throwing around weights, performing accelerated pull-ups, and using all sorts of cutting-edge exercise technology to perform the workouts. With these techniques, your body will not plateau, and it’s unlikely you’ll ever get disinterested in your new routine. Target your weaknesses. Some gym rats only want to make their muscles look good as a result of working out. “Glory muscles” are their main focus, and they ignore whatever weaknesses they may have. When members of the CrossFit community go to the gym, they are looking for these weaknesses first. The goal of a CrossFit workout is to make you flexible, fast and strong – by targeting weaknesses, CrossFit makes you more well-rounded. Helps with joint mobility, burning calories, and cardiovascular conditioning. CrossFit workouts are excellent for your health. They burn more calories per hour than almost any other type of workout. Because the workouts demand you push your body to its limit, you also benefit from a much more flexible body, from your core to the ends of your limbs. Finally, the accelerated movements function like a typical cardio workout, so they serve to keep your heart, lungs, and blood in great shape. A supportive community. While many people want to get into Muay Thai, it’s important to know a few things before you sign up. 1. Beginners are welcome. It’s true: the experts in Muay Thai have spent years honing their craft, and their bodies reflect the hard work they have put into the art form. But don’t despair! There are warm-ups and conditioning drills involved, designed to prepare your body for the intense workout. The goal is to make you feel welcome, and to encourage you to do your best along the way. Our trainers take the time to make sure that you learn the exercises the right way from the start, and we work with you to improve at a pace you can handle. 2. Observe other fighters. Make sure that you watch other Muay Thai fighters training at A4 Fitness, both in practice and especially in the ring. This can give you a good feel for what is involved when you want to take up Muay Thai. Also, by observing the techniques of others, you can learn a thing or two to talk to your new trainer about. 3. Stick to the basics, at first. What matters most is execution in the art of Muay Thai. Practice how to make the first strike or improve your footwork, initially. If something appears too complex, you can break it down into smaller parts and work directly with your trainer for more answers. A4 Fitness offers different groups for you to spar with according to your level of expertise as well. 4. Buy the right gear. When you’re getting into Muay Thai, you’ve got to get the right gear. Don’t settle for the cheap stuff. The six basic items you’ll need are: boxing gloves, shin guards, head gear, groin protection, a mouth guard, and hand wraps. You can also invest in knee and elbow pads, athletic tape, and ankle braces for more support. Finally, a little Namaan Muay can help to ease the aches and pain as well. 5. Be ready to fight! In addition to being a fighting form, like most martial arts, Muay Thai is a philosophy. You will get caught up in the way of life, and want to practice several times a week. This is a good thing. With more confidence in your skills, you will get the hunger for a good fight, and A4 can pair you up with a comparable fighter for your skill level. There is no need to fear Muay Thai. We have an unparalleled facility in Los Angeles for teaching kids karate. Here is a list of some of the benefits of learning karate for kids. 1. Breathing and circulatory health. One of the pillars of karate and other martial arts is meditation and stretching. These activities help kids to have better cardiovascular health in the process. 2. Muscular strength. Martial arts are helpful in developing muscular strength for children. Calisthenics are a large part of building muscle, using the child’s own weight to strengthen their bodies. 3. Balance. Karate will help your children to improve their balance. Many of the activities – sparring, jump kicks, and defensive moves – require that the martial artist carefully develop their sense of balance. 4. Philosophy and discipline. All martial arts are based upon a philosophy akin to Buddhism. These arts are not actually designed to teach your kids to fight – they were developed to teach when not to fight. Therefore, when your kids are enrolled in kids martial arts classes, they learn to develop themselves into more disciplined individuals. 5. Drive and focus. It takes great focus to effectively practice martial arts. Karate for kids involves sparring, punching and kicking targets, and anticipating opponents’ movements. All of these factors help children to be more driven and focused in their daily lives as well. 6. Control. Emotional control is an essential aspect of martial arts for kids. Children learn not to lose their heads when they are sparring with opponents, and this will help them to be better at resolving conflicts in the schoolyard as well. 7. Self-confidence. The martial arts are the best way to teach your kids self-confidence. As they learn new skills in karate, they get tested for new belts as they improve. Many parents have reservations about teaching their children to box, but there are several terrific reasons to educate your children in the art of boxing. Boxing has physical benefits for your children, as well as mental ones. Learning to box in a safe and positive environment can help your child to navigate through adolescence and into adulthood. Here are seven ways that boxing benefits children: 1. Cardiovascular health. Kids naturally want to run around and play, and boxing can be very effective in focusing that energy in a positive direction. Boxers practice jumping rope, jogging, and sparring to build up their endurance in the ring. Boxing for kids will help your son or daughter benefit from a healthy circulatory system. 2. Muscular strength. All boxers have to augment their muscular strength in order to perform well in the ring. For young boxers, it’s important to utilize the child’s own bodyweight through calisthenics: pushups, crunches, and squats. By safely building muscle, your child’s health will improve. 3. Balance. A big factor in a boxer’s success is balance. Footwork is essential to a boxer’s long-term success, and your child will benefit from learning to move around in the ring. Other practices like stretching, dodges, and feints will help with your child’s overall balance. 4. Self-discipline. Perhaps the most important benefit of boxing is self-discipline. Kids boxing classes help your children to learn how to set goals and take steps along the way to reach those goals. 5. Focus. An essential part of boxing is maintaining focus in the ring. By sparring with partners, they learn to target and react to their opponent’s actions. Also, the speedbag helps to galvanize a kid boxer’s focus. 6. Anger management. A big part of boxing for kids is learning to control your emotions. Kids learn that it doesn’t help to lose your temper in the ring – nor in their daily lives. This will help them to diffuse conflicts in their life outside the ring. 7. Confidence. Kids boxing classes are an excellent way for your children to build their confidence. By working hard and developing their skills, they learn to bring the confidence they receive into other parts of their lives.
